Millbank Lane. Family House. Peter Beaven.
This beautiful “little house’ was designed by Peter Beaven for himself and his young family in 1962 – although they never moved in. Sited at the end of Millbank Lane at Carlton Mill, it sits on the bank of the Avon River opposite Hagley Park. The 3 bedroom house has been sympathetically updated over the years without losing any of its enduring appeal. A special house.
